    Welcome to Hartley’s Cat Scan!

    This is a weekly podcast featuring the ‘who’s who’ of the Prince George Cougars.

    Former PG Cougar Blake Robson as a member of the ECHL’s Utah Grizzlies. (Photo supplied by Blake Robson)

    Hartley’s guest is former Cougars forward Blake Robson.

    In this episode, Robson talks about his current role as an agent advisor where he represents Cougars starting netminder Taylor Gauthier. Robson also discussed being traded to Prince George from Portland, getting drafted by the Atlanta Thrashers in the 2000 NHL Draft as well as the Cougars first-round playoff series against the eventual Memorial Cup Champions the Kootenay Ice, losing in seven games.
